Amount of Money Received

The amount of money that is derived from a successful asbestos claim is contingent upon whether the person who filed the claim or his or her family members file an action against the company which caused the exposure or if the person instead chooses to file a claim using an asbestos victims' trust fund. Asbestos lawyers work to achieve the best financial result for their clients. This could be settlement or a jury trial. Most defendants prefer to settle without court, as they do not want the cost and the public backlash that a trial can bring.

If a victim or his family decides to file a lawsuit against an asbestos firm lawyers prepare the paperwork and present it to the court. The attorney sends it to the judge to be reviewed.

A mesothelioma lawyer who is skilled can look over all the relevant documentation to determine if an out-of court settlement or a lawsuit is the best option for their client. Out-of-court settlements are cheaper and less time-consuming than court trials.

Asbestos trust funds are set up by the asbestos manufacturers to cover mesothelioma as well as other asbestos-related illnesses. Each asbestos trust has different rules for eligibility however, the majority of trusts have two types: expedited review or individual review. The expedited review groups claims so they can be processed quickly, with a fixed payment and individual reviews evaluate each case on its merits, and can result in an increased payout in certain instances.

The type of asbestos-related disease plays a part in what the asbestos payout will be. Certain diseases are more severe than others, and the level of severity has been determined by trustees -- the people responsible for the asbestos trusts to determine the amount of compensation each victim will receive.

The liquidation percentage of the asbestos trust fund at the time a claim is filed can also play a role in the amount that is paid to a victim. The percentage may vary between asbestos trusts, however it could range from 1 percent to 100% of the value of the claim.

The type of asbestos disease and the severity of the illness may determine the amount a victim will receive as their settlement. For instance, pleural mesothelioma typically is the most lucrative because it is the most life-threatening asbestos-related illness. Other conditions such as Pleural effusions or plaques in the pleura are less severe, and result in smaller payouts.

If a person is awarded compensation from an asbestos trust fund, it can take a few months before they are able to see the funds in their bank account. The first portion of the settlement will go to any personal liens, which are government or medical payments that need to be paid from the award. An attorney for mesothelioma can negotiate these liens in order to ensure that their clients receive as much as possible of the settlement.

Amount of Time It Takes to settle a Claim

In many cases, the plaintiff and defendant settle their mesothelioma lawsuit. The attorneys on both sides can take up to one year to reach an agreement. If the defendant refuses to bargain, it could be necessary to bring the case to trial. Trials are almost always longer than settlements.

During the trial, lawyers present evidence that the victim was exposed to asbestos, and the victims suffered injuries due to that exposure. The jury will decide the amount of liability each defendant should bear. The defendants must pay compensation to victims for their negligent actions. Victims can receive compensation in the event of joint and multiple liability.

The time required to settle a claim depends on the amount of complexity involved in the lawsuit. A lawsuit is usually settled quickly with the proper evidence. This is especially true if multiple companies are named as defendants, and a lawyer can prove that each company was responsible for the victim's exposure.

If the statute of limitations has already run out, people can still file claims through asbestos bankruptcy trusts. These trusts compensate victims who worked at companies that failed due to asbestos exposure. The amount of compensation is determined by the percentage of compensation that the trust in bankruptcy has given to other victims in similar circumstances.

The amount of time needed to reach settlements can also depend on the speed at which judges can decide on the case. Judges can often determine a winner without a trial by way of a motion or ordering a summary judgment. It typically takes at least three months for the judge to make a decision through a motion.
